Context: Why Now?
Spirit Airlines filed for Chapter 11 in late 2024. By early 2025, the company was dead on its feet—no flights, no revenue, just a trove of operational data accumulated over 20 years. Under U.S. bankruptcy law, the estate can sell any asset, including data. Enter Google, competing against AI data broker Mercor, which bid $7.5 million. Google outbid by 33% and won.
The data includes: 1) Internal emails and Teams messages, 2) Calendar and spreadsheet logs, 3) Booking and frequent flyer records, 4) Marketing and HR databases. Spirit claims it will anonymize the data before transfer. But anonymization in the context of high-dimensional enterprise data is a myth—a PR shield, not a technical guarantee.

This transaction closes a loophole in the AI data supply chain: until now, most training data came from public crawls, synthetic generation, or licensed datasets. Real-world enterprise data—the messy, contextual, non-public kind—was nearly impossible to acquire at scale. Bankruptcy proceedings offer a legal backdoor.

Google is not buying this data to train a general-purpose LLM. It’s buying it to train enterprise AI agents that operate inside Google Workspace. The logic is straightforward:
1. Data format alignment. Spirit’s internal communications are in Teams, Outlook, and Excel. Google’s Gemini and Workspace AI need to understand how businesses actually use these tools—not just their own stack, but the Microsoft ecosystem. By ingesting Teams chat logs, Google can train its models to parse Microsoft-native formats, giving Gemini an edge in cross-platform enterprise scenarios.
2. Workflow context. The data includes calendar invitations, email chains, and spreadsheet edits. These are the building blocks of corporate decision-making. An AI agent that can read a calendar invite, understand the context of a meeting, and execute follow-up tasks is the holy grail of productivity AI. Google just bought a 20-year training set of exactly that.
3. Anonymization is a technical problem, not a guarantee. Spirit’s statement about removing personal identifiers is vague. Based on my experience auditing data pipelines for compliance, “anonymization” in unstructured text often means deleting explicit fields (names, emails) but leaving the semantic content intact. That means a model can still infer identities through context—e.g., “the CEO’s flight to Miami on 12/15” is trivially re-identifiable if the company had only one CEO. The risk of model memorization is real. I’ve seen training data leak in production; it’s not a theoretical concern.
4. The competitive angle. Microsoft’s enterprise data is its moat. Google owns Workspace, but it lacks the volume of real-world Teams and Outlook data that Microsoft has. By acquiring Spirit’s data—which includes heavy usage of Microsoft tools—Google can train its models to understand the competitor’s ecosystem. First, the data includes HR records. Performance reviews, disciplinary actions, medical leave requests. Those are not just “operational data”—they are deeply personal. Under GDPR, CCPA, and even general U.S. privacy tort law, selling employee data without consent is a minefield. Bankruptcy does not automatically override privacy rights. Courts have allowed it, but the legal basis is shaky.
Second, the anonymization is almost certainly insufficient. I’ve worked on data sanitization projects for financial firms. Removing names and email addresses from a 10-year corpus of corporate emails is like trying to clean a bloodstain with a tissue. The remaining text contains enough unique identifiers (dates, project names, internal jargon) to re-identify individuals with high confidence. And once the data is in a model, it can be extracted via prompt injection attacks. This is not FUD—it’s basic information theory.
Third, the precedent is dangerous. If this deal is approved, every bankrupt company with a digital footprint becomes a target. AI data brokers like Mercor will monitor bankruptcy courts, bidding on employee communications, customer records, and operational logs. The result: a secondary market for personal data, sanctioned by the legal system, with no opt-out for the data subjects.
